      [Chords]
F#m x44222
G2  x5543x
G#  x6654x

Use these chord shapes instead of the shapes that are highlighted below.  Much easier, 
and after the first passage through, just grab the A chord as a bar using just your index 
finger, and go right into the F#m, then G, G#.

Lots of alternate bass picking and bass runs(e f# g#) to the A and(a b c#) to the D.  Another 
option is to pick notes, rather than play the E chords using a run(a c# d d# e d# d c# a)on the
5th and 4th strings(pick above note run along with the vocal), and ending back on the A chord.
